Magdalen Hill Down

• Years ago, the hillside was a paradise of wild flowers and butterflies. But by 1989 there was a heavy growth of wild privet, dogwood, bramble and hawthorn, which threatened the delicate flowers and the butterflies that depend on them.

• The scrub has now been cleared and is kept under control: only selected thickets are retained to give shelter and provide a habitat for birds and other creatures. Many shrubs and trees are the larval food plants for moths.

5. Environmentally Sensitive Areas

• The Environmentally Sensitive Areas Scheme was introduced in 1987 to offer incentives to encourage farmers to adopt agricultural practices which would safeguard and enhance parts of the country of particularly high landscape, wildlife or historic value.

• It has since been replaced with the Environmental Stewardship Scheme (ESS).

Species Recovery Programme

• Traditionally, species conservation centred on maintaining plants and animals by legal protection and general habitat management.

• The Species Recovery Programme extends the 'traditional' approach by identifying and actively targeting the needs of individual plants and animals, and encouraging practical action that ensures a rapid progression from planning to management trials of both species and habitat.

Page 32: Habitat Management

Species Recovery Programme

• New ways have been found to boost species populations by moving some animals and plants from large established populations to restored habitats elsewhere, or through re-introductions using captive bred animals and propagated plants.

Page 33: Habitat Management

Species Recovery ProgrammeThe Species Recovery Programme follows five action steps, each supported by research and monitoring. The final step is reached when the populations of the targeted animal or plant are judged sufficiently recovered to be maintained by good habitat management practice.

Page 38: Habitat Management

Beetle bank - winterThis is a raised bank that runs across an arable field. The bank is made by ploughing and is planted with perennial tussock-forming grasses. It improves the natural biological control of cereal aphids. Aphids can build up in such numbers that spraying with an insecticide is necessary to prevent yield loss. Beetle banks are home to ground beetles which feed in the cereal crop and control the invading aphids. Farmers who have beetle banks rarely need to use summer insecticides.

Entry Level Stewardship

• Anyone who owns, farms or manages agricultural land can apply to take out an Entry Level Stewardship agreement.

• Each option carries a points score,– per hectare (e.g. grassland management), – per metre (e.g. hedgerow management)– per feature (e.g. in-field trees).

• If the farm receives enough points then it can be included in the scheme. All agreements are paid at a flat rate of £30 per hectare per year, and last 5 years.

UK HabitatsIntroduction to UK habitats• Most important wildlife habitats in the UK are semi-natural

and have been affected by human activities.

• Many are plagioclimaxes (an area or habitat in which the influences of the human race, have prevented the system from expanding further.

• Long-term management has produced communities of wildlife species that thrive as long as the management practices are maintained.

• Eg Studland Heath in Dorset

Coppicing and PollardingFarming

– After cutting, the increased light allows existing woodland-floor vegetation such as bluebell and primrose to grow vigorously.

– The open area is then colonised by many different animals such as butterflies. As the coup grows up, the canopy closes and it becomes unsuitable for these animals again – but in an actively managed coppice there is always another recently cut coup nearby, and the populations therefore move around, following the coppice management.

Tropical Rainforest

Main ecological featuresHigh productivity and biodiversity, climatic

stability.

Importance to humans• Timber, wildlife conservation, medicines,

climate control, carbon sequestration, soil conservation, catchment management, indigenous peoples.

Threats• Agricultural expansion, unsustainable

timber exploitation, mineral extraction, HEP schemes, climate change

Conservation efforts• Protected areas

– Korup rainforest, Cameroon; – Rio Bravo rainforest Belize

• Sustainable management• Certified by the Forest Stewardship

Council (FSC) and Smartwood– eg Selective logging, replanting with

native species, seed trees left

Coral ReefMain ecological features• Coral polyps with symbiotic algae requiring warm, clear,

shallow water with high light levels and constant salinity.

Importance to humans• Wildlife conservation, fisheries, coastal erosion protection,

medicines, tourism.

Threats• eg physical damage by anchors, rubbish, swimmers and

divers;• unsustainable fishing – overfishing, dynamite, cyanide;• coral souvenirs;• increase in suspended sediment from soil erosion on land

and dredging;• climate change causing raised temperatures, sea-level rise

and ‘bleaching’;• pollution, eg oil, pesticides, fertilisers, litter.

Conservation efforts• Protected areas

– eg Great Barrier Reef National Park, Australia• Management practices• eg Fixed mooring buoys, anchoring ban, diver education,

fishing controls, control of• agriculture – soil erosion, agrochemicals, ban on coral

removal
